Goodman Property Trust has sold the Vector Centre in Newmarket, Auckland, for $20.35 million to a private investor.

The unconditional sale of the refurbished office building is expected to settle later this month.

"We have continued to take advantage of a strengthening investment market to recycle capital into more growth oriented opportunities," said John Dakin, the chief executive of the trust's manager.

He said the proceeds of this sale, and the earlier announced disposal of 120 Pavilion Drive, Mangere, for $8.1 million would be reinvested into the trust's value-adding development programme.

Last month, Goodman announced it would start building a $21.4 million office building at its Central Park corporate centre in Greenlane.
